Space Nerds

Join the Space Nerds for discussions of both science fiction and science fact! Hosted by your constant cosmic companion Jesse Mercury, and featuring a rotating cast of nerds.



WEEKLY SEGMENTS

SPACE NEWS: We learn more about the universe and our place in it by examining the latest in scientific discoveries.



MONTHLY SEGMENTS (rotating weekly)

BLACK MIRROR: Our dystopian fiction nerd Alexandria leads us through discussions of each episode of Black Mirror, exploring the way we interact with science and social media.

DOUG SPACE NINE: Doug and Jesse engage in lively live-streamed discussions of Star Trek: Deep Space Nine, breaking down two episodes in each stream. Join a future stream or check out previous episodes at https://www.youtube.com/jessemercuryscifi

FIREFLY: Joss Whedon aficionado and Firefly uberfan Jayne leads us through the Firefly 'verse, discussing and rating each episode of the seminal SciFi show.

STAR WARS CLUB: Jenny, Be and Doug join Jesse for discussions of the galaxy far, far away, including news of upcoming projects, plus deep dives into the films and TV shows.



Our back catalog features full coverage of Star Trek: The Next Generation with Jeff and Babylon 5 with Doug, plus tons of Star Wars, Doctor Who and much more! Previously titled SciFi with Jesse Mercury.
